Jeffery Scott Greer is a multi-instrumentalist from Smackover, Arkansas, known for his innovative fusion of psych rock, progressive, and funk genres. Utilizing a Tascam 4-track cassette recorder, he crafts lo-fi compositions that showcase his versatility on instruments such as flute, bass guitar, Fender Rhodes electric piano, Moog synthesizer, congas, organ, and drums. His 2017 self-titled album features collaborations with artists like Jon Bourn and Rasheed Mustapha. In 2024, Greer released "Pastel Blues," a solo project spanning two decades of musical exploration, blending psych rock, prog, and funk into a fuzzy lo-fi experience.
